Transaction 62669f2e5ed7d91952d266357f4182b30bf255d66b33e43155e39e4e93798ec2

1 Input
2 Outputs
  • 62669f2e5ed7d91952d266357f4182b30bf255d66b33e43155e39e4e93798ec2:0
  • value  122926
    address  3PBChaJfQgdcj9gDbvfTHhuow7hiWSB4di
  • 62669f2e5ed7d91952d266357f4182b30bf255d66b33e43155e39e4e93798ec2:1
  • value  997732882
    address  1AYydy9GiYyh5atAKXzGVU72CxMqDRYx7z